Geodis is set to propel itself into the US market with a purchase of Ozburn-Hessey Logistics (OHL), the Tennessee company which was put up for sale by its private equity owners. Geodis, based in France, has missed a strong US network. It had in the past worked closely with Jacobsen, but The Loadstar understands that a proposal to acquire it was rejected by the Geodis board after the company completed its $1bn purchase of IBM’s logistics business. Jacobsen was subsequently bought by Norbert Dentressangle. But, according to various media reports, Geodis is now in talks to acquire OHL for some $800m.
